Definition of tokenization
Tokenization is a process of protecting any kind of sensitive data by replacing that data with an algorithmically generated number.
Quite often, tokenization is utilized to prevent credit card fraud. With credit card tokenization, randomly generated numbers will replace the customer’s primary account number (PAN). These randomly generated numbers are called ‘tokens.’
They can be passed through the internet or numerous wireless networks required for the payment process without exposing actual bank details. This way, the actual bank account number stays safe in a secure token vault.
When it comes to the process of tokenization, its objective is to prevent all the bad guys from duplicating a user’s bank information onto another card. Unlike chip cards, which protect against fraud with physical payments, tokenization’s goal is to fight online or digital breaches.
